This coming week is one of the most exciting times on campus here at SMSU. It’s Homecoming week, that time of year where we welcome back alumni, families, and friends to celebrate old times, recognize achievements, and share in the fun of fall on a university campus. Our students have chosen the theme, “Paint the Town Brown & Gold,” to lift up our Homecoming festivities and welcome everyone back to Marshall.

As I have the opportunity to meet more and more people around this region, I am frequently amazed by the number of alumni who have remained in the area and continue to have a vested interested in SMSU. Not only are they loyal, but they share a strong passion for the institution and are quick to tell their “Southwest Stories” and why they are so proud to be SMSU alumni.

On Wednesday, I had the privilege of attending a luncheon for the 93 alumni who are part of the faculty and staff here at the University. It was fun to hear the pride in their voices as they talked about the accomplishments of other SMSU alumni. I learned some very interesting facts about our alumni. Did you know that we have alums who are Olympians, Grammy-award winning musicians, movie stars, college presidents, professional athletes, and international CEOs? Did you know that we have over 18,000 alumni representing all 50 states? And that SMSU alumni have the highest giving rate of any public institution in the state of Minnesota? Did you know that our 2012 graduates had a 99% job placement rate? These are just some of the greater points of pride that were shared and I look forward to hearing more.

There are a host of events planned this week to recognize the accomplishments of our alumni and students. The SMSU Alumni Association will host their annual Alumni Awards Luncheon on Friday; the University Gala, our largest scholarship Fundraiser, will be on Friday night; and of course Saturday features the Homecoming parade and Mustang Football game.
